KISTERS makes available Siemens Teamcenter and Active Workspace integration with the KISTERS 3DViewStation, for intuitive 3D and 2D CAD visualization directly within the product lifecycle management (PLM) environment. With these integrations, implemented by KISTERS integration partner Four Colors, users of Siemens PLM systems gain access to advanced visualization, analysis, and collaboration capabilities.

Integration Options for Desktop and Web

  • Teamcenter Active Workspace and 3DViewStation WebViewer: 3DViewStation runs fully browser-based inside the user interface of Active Workspace.
  • Teamcenter Active Workspace and 3DViewStation Desktop: Launched from the Active Workspace interface, the Desktop application allows users to work with full-featured functionality on local machines.
  • Teamcenter Rich Client and 3DViewStation Desktop: In settings based on Teamcenter Rich Client, 3DViewStation Desktop operates as an application that runs outside the PLM client. 
  • 3DViewStation Desktop and Teamcenter Rich Client: Users can initiate searches within the 3DViewStation interface and open 3D CAD data stored in Teamcenter without navigating the PLM client.

The 3DViewStation integration allows fast processing of very large and complex 3D and 2D CAD models, supporting all major CAD formats—like CATIA, Creo, NX, Solid Edge, SolidWorks, JT, and STEP—without conversion. Users can search and visualize data from Teamcenter or Active Workspace right away.

About 3DViewStation

KISTERS 3DViewStation is available as a Desktop, HTML5 WebViewer and VR Edition product versions plus the online collaboration tool VisShare. KISTERS 3DViewStation provides all necessary APIs for your development team. For cloud, portal and web solutions, there is a HTML5-based WebViewer solution available, which does not require client installation.
